IN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Antwort schreiben 

CPU- Auslastung



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

17.02.2005, 08:06
Beitrag #1

andreas Offline
LVF-Grünschnabel
*


Beiträge: 26
Registriert seit: Aug 2004



kA



CPU- Auslastung
Hallo, habe hier einmal eine Frage.

Habe mir ein Diagramm erstellt in der Werte angezeigt werden sollen.
Wenn ich die Whileschleife mit 1 sec laufe lasse, habe ich nicht so eine hohe CPU- Auslastung.
Wenn ich aber z.B. die Zeit für die Schleife auf 0,1sec Verzögerung setze habe ich eine CPU- Auslastung von fast 100%.

Da ich noch Anfänger bin meine Frage, wie kann man eine niedrige CPU-Auslastung bekommen wenn man die Werte im Diagramm im 0,01 Takt braucht.

Gruss
Andreas
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Anzeige
17.02.2005, 08:27
Beitrag #2

dukemichael Offline
LVF-Grünschnabel
*


Beiträge: 16
Registriert seit: Nov 2004

8.6
2000
de

9400
Oesterreich
CPU- Auslastung
andreas schrieb:Hallo, habe hier einmal eine Frage.

Habe mir ein Diagramm erstellt in der Werte angezeigt werden sollen.
Wenn ich die Whileschleife mit 1 sec laufe lasse, habe ich nicht so eine hohe CPU- Auslastung.
Wenn ich aber z.B. die Zeit für die Schleife auf 0,1sec Verzögerung setze habe ich eine CPU- Auslastung von fast 100%.

Da ich noch Anfänger bin meine Frage, wie kann man eine niedrige CPU-Auslastung bekommen wenn man die Werte im Diagramm im 0,01 Takt braucht.

Gruss
Andreas

hallo,

könntest du dein VI posten?
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
17.02.2005, 08:33
Beitrag #3

Oliver Listing Offline
LVF-Freak
****


Beiträge: 721
Registriert seit: Sep 2004

2012 und 2014 (Windows und Linux)
1998
EN

22844
Deutschland
CPU- Auslastung
Hi Andreas,

was für einen Rechner hast du denn im Einsatzt, und was machst du in der Schleife alles.

Normalerweise reichen 100msec völlig aus, um die Rechnerlast unten zu halten.
Hast du ev. übersehen, das bei den Zeitfunktionen von LabVIEW die Angaben in msec erfolgen?

Gruß
Oliver
Webseite des Benutzers besuchen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
17.02.2005, 08:42
Beitrag #4

andreas Offline
LVF-Grünschnabel
*


Beiträge: 26
Registriert seit: Aug 2004



kA



CPU- Auslastung
Hier mein Vi,

ist noch nicht ganz fertig:
Kurze Programmbeschreibung.
Die Daten sollen in einem bestimmten Intervall abgefragt werden.
Wenn der Versuch läuft, kann der Anwender die Zeit vergrossern oder verkleinern.
Nach einer festgelegten Zeit werden die Daten gespeichert und der Anwender kann diese Daten schon einmal auswerten.
Auch ein Excelexport wird später integriert.
Angesprochen wird eine Waage von der Firma Mettler.

Danke im voraus.

Gruss
Andreas


Angehängte Datei(en)
Sonstige .vi  Toledo_3_versuch.vi (Größe: 203,95 KB / Downloads: 213)
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
17.02.2005, 09:32
Beitrag #5

Mario W. Offline
LVF-Grünschnabel
*


Beiträge: 47
Registriert seit: Jan 2005

4.1 -> 8.0.1
1997
kA


Oesterreich
CPU- Auslastung
Hallo Andreas

Hier ein paar Vorschläge wie du dein Prog schneller machen kannst.

1. Versuch deinen zweiten Threat (untere while schleife) in den oberen einzugliedern. Über Property Nodes Werte (schnell) ein oder auszulesen ist nicht so eine gute Idee da bei jeden Aufruf des Nodes das FP aktualisiert wird. Das bedeutet das jeder Wert den du an das Control schreibst zu selben Zeit auch angezeigt wird. Wenn du hingegen direkt auf eine Control schreibst, wird bei hoher CPU lasst nicht jeder neue Wert sofort am FP angezeigt. Gibs übrigens auch für Propetys und nennt sich "defer panel update" ist ein property der panel Klasse

2. Versuch mal deine Daten, über (VISA) Events einzulesen.

mfg

Mario
Webseite des Benutzers besuchen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
30
Antwort schreiben 


Möglicherweise verwandte Themen...
Themen Verfasser Antworten Views Letzter Beitrag
  CPU-Auslastung bleibt bei 50% (Sub-Vi) Niko1912 4 3.720 15.10.2018 11:02
Letzter Beitrag: Niko1912
  CPU Auslastung Agenth 31 15.794 19.05.2015 09:55
Letzter Beitrag: Agenth
  CPU Auslastung einer Executable JoLo 6 5.788 17.12.2012 09:20
Letzter Beitrag: JoLo
  Rechner Auslastung mit Labview regis57 7 5.908 25.09.2012 19:27
Letzter Beitrag: Falk
  CPU-Auslastung steigt auf 95% ChristianXX 10 9.899 20.05.2010 19:48
Letzter Beitrag: IchSelbst
  Auslastung der PCI-6221-Karte senmeis 3 3.811 07.04.2010 08:32
Letzter Beitrag: rolfk

Gehe zu: